Why Digital Watermarking for Internal PDFs Matters

If you're dealing with sensitive data, you've probably faced these headaches:

  • PDFs shared across departments, sometimes landing in the wrong inboxes

  • No way to track who exactly downloaded or printed a document

  • Worries about employees forwarding files externally, intentionally or not

  • Manual watermarking being slow, inconsistent, or just too easy to remove

I was tired of scrambling to put out fires every time a leak happened, even when it wasn't intentional. What I needed was a digital watermarking solution built for developers that could be integrated directly into our PDF workflows. Something that's invisible but powerful, hard to tamper with, and easy to automate.

1. Robust Digital Watermarking Automation

Instead of manually watermarking every document, I could integrate VeryPDF's watermarking tools into our document generation workflows. Here's how:

  • Watermarks are embedded digitally inside PDFs, not just visible overlays

  • They're hard to remove or alter without damaging the file integrity

  • Watermarks can include dynamic info like user IDs, timestamps, or IP addresses

  • You can automate watermarking at scale, perfect for thousands of PDFs daily

This saved me hours of tedious manual work and ensured every document was traceable. When a leak was suspected, we could easily identify the source based on the embedded watermark info.

3. Extra Security with PDF Metadata and Stamping

Beyond watermarks, we used VeryPDF to add custom metadata and stamps to PDFs, locking down documents even further:

  • Added author names, document version, and access restrictions as metadata

  • Inserted visible stamps like "Confidential" or "Internal Use Only" with precise positioning

  • Generated audit trails by stamping print dates and user details on output files

This two-pronged approach made it clear to recipients the importance of keeping files secure, while embedding forensic data for tracking misuse.
